Joe Athialy is BIC’s Coordinator for South Asia. Formerly the Campaigns and Communications Coordinator of Amnesty International (AI) in India, Joe steered AI’s national campaigns which included moratorium on the death penalty, promotion of housing rights and furthering corporate accountability. He was also responsible for editing its newsletters, developing and maintaining its website and coordinating its media work. He was a full time activist for the Narmada Bachao Andolan (Save Narmada Movement), a grassroots formation that raised awareness of the social, environmental and economic impacts of large dams. Joe was also a member of the editorial team for Movement of India, a bi-monthly news magazine published by the National Alliance of People's Movements (NAPM). NAPM brings together nearly 200 peoples’ organizations from across India fighting corporate abuses and human rights violations while advancing people-centered development and collective actions for transparency and accountability.

Joe holds a degree in journalism. He was awarded a scholarship by Edberg Foundation (Sweden), which allowed him to pursue research at Clark University, USA focusing on free, prior and informed consent (FPIC) as it relates to people’s rights affected by mining and hydropower projects, and other large infrastructure investments.
